A pulsed power supply based on a high-voltage op-tically triggered thyristor has been developed for the nonlinear kicker (NLK) magnet of the off-axis injec-tion system at the Hefei Advanced Light Facility (HALF). The NLK requires a short high-current pulse with a waveform close to a half-sinusoidal waveform, fast current rise, and low distortion. An LC resonant topology was adopted and an optically triggered thy-ristor was used as the main switch. A saturable induc-tor was introduced to suppress high-frequency oscilla-tions during the current rise. Experimental results show that the developed system can generate a pulse width below 3.2 μs with a peak current of 5 kA and a current rise rate of about 6.25 kA/μs. The output wave-form is closer to the required half-sinusoidal profile than that obtained with a conventional thyristor-based design, demonstrating the suitability of the proposed power supply for kicker magnet applications in ad-vanced light-source facilities.
